National Journal
After the ‘98 candidate debates got underway in MN’s GOV race, polling showed Jesse Ventura’s (Ref) numbers rising in a near straight line. More than 10 years later, and several states to the east, the same could be said for another Indie candidate. Ex-EPA regional admin. Chris Daggett (I) turned in a calibrated, above-the-fray performance during the first NJ GOV debate earlier this month. Since then, his campaign has gained some momentum, culminating in the endorsement last weekend by NJ’s largest daily newspaper, the Newark Star-Ledger.
